39:6B-3 Uninsured Motorist Prevention Fund. 2. The Uninsured Motorist Prevention Fund (hereinafter referred to as the 'fund') is established as a nonlapsing, revolving fund into which shall be deposited all revenues from the fines imposed pursuant to section 2 of P.L.1972, c.197 (C.39:6B-2) and $25 from each fine imposed pursuant to R.S.39:3-29. Interest received on moneys in the fund shall be credited to the fund. The fund shall be administered by the New Jersey Motor Vehicle Commission. Moneys in the fund shall be allocated and used for the purpose of the administrative expenses of the fund and enforcement of the compulsory motor vehicle insurance law, P.L.1972, c.197 (C.39:6B-1 et seq.) by the New Jersey Motor Vehicle Commission. L.1983,c.141,s.2; amended 2003, c.89, s.80.
